Kixby, an accessible boutique hotel in Midtown Manhattan, recently launched a brand-new literary program: Kixby Book Club, which represents a loyalty program, on-site experiential offering and a way to give back to New York Public Library, all rolled into one.

Located quite near New York Public Library’s Stephen A. Schwarzman Building at Bryant Park, a portion of the proceeds from members’ spend in Kixby Book Club will directly benefit the library in an effort to support local literacy. The book club offers four membership tiers: Novella, which is entry level, through to Masterpiece, the top level. Member perks will include things like special discounts; book-themed, V.I.P. welcome gifts; personalized experiences; and more.

 

The hotel also created a Lobby Lending Library, allowing travelers to check out a curated selection of books during their stay. The first month of the program in May was created in conjunction with literary podcaster and expert Traci Thomas, including titles like Seven Days in June by Tia Williams, Empire of Pain by Patrick Radden Keefe, New People by Danzy Senna, Trick Mirror by Jia Tolentino and Chain-Gang All-Stars by Nana Kwame Adjei-Brenyah.

Additionally, the hotel offers a calendar of curated literary events throughout the library system so guests can learn about readings, talks and more.

 

Kixby offers 195 guestrooms, as well as The Lookup rooftop bar, Black Tap burger joint and Lot 15 cocktail bar.
